Dominic Wilson is the Co-Founder and Managing General Partner of Pi Labs, an early-stage venture capital firm in London focused on the digital and sustainable built environment. His investment thesis targets innovative startups creating scalable businesses to disrupt the property sector, with a specific emphasis on ClimateTech, sustainable construction, efficient buildings, and healthy cities. Wilson has executed 56 investments ranging from pre-seed to Series A, leveraging his prior background in Real Estate Private Equity where he transacted over €3 billion in deals across Europe. He serves on the boards of notable portfolio companies including Brolly, FalconDHQ, Office App, and Airsorted, the latter of which raised £8.75 million under his involvement. While specific check sizes are not publicly detailed, his activity spans the earliest venture stages up to Series A, indicating a focus on early-stage lead or significant follow-on participation. Wilson distinguishes his approach by framing Pi Labs as the center of innovation within the property ecosystem to tackle the climate emergency through single investments.
